로그인
로그인

a7370eb4c8de511d78e8cabe345a94d5_1745127074_3561.png
a7370eb4c8de511d78e8cabe345a94d5_1745127082_9857.gif

 

텔레그램@evcomu‍♂️프론트개발✿프론트앤드개발정보

페이지 정보

profile_image
작성자 최고관리자
댓글 0건 조회 259회 작성일 25-04-12 12:17

본문

게임 덕후를 위한 프론트엔드 개발 입문: ???? 쉽고 재미있게 시작하는 웹 게임 개발 ????


안녕하세요, 게임을 사랑하는 여러분! ????️ 혹시 여러분이 즐겨 하는 멋진 게임????들이 어떻게 만들어지는지 궁금했던 적 없으신가요? 오늘은 게임???? 개발의 세계, 그중에서도 프론트엔드 개발에 대해 쉽고 재미있게 이야기해보려 합니다. 특히 웹 게임???? 개발에 관심 있는 분들이라면 더욱 흥미롭게 읽으실 수 있을 거예요. 자, 함께 프론트엔드 개발의 세계로 빠져볼까요? ????


????‍???? 왜 프론트엔드 개발일까요? 게임???? 개발과의 연결고리


웹 게임???? 개발에서 프론트엔드는 사용자가 직접 눈으로 보고 상호작용하는 부분을 담당합니다. 멋진 캐릭터 애니메이션, 화려한 UI, 실시간으로 변하는 게임???? 화면, 이 모든 것이 프론트엔드 개발자의 손에서 탄생하죠. 게임????의 첫인상을 결정짓는 중요한 부분인 만큼, 프론트엔드 개발은 게임????의 성공에 큰 영향을 미친답니다.



  • 사용자 경험(UX) 향상: 직관적이고 매력적인 인터페이스는 사용자를 게임????에 몰입하게 만듭니다.
  • 접근성: 웹 기반 게임????은 별도의 설치 없이 다양한 환경에서 즐길 수 있습니다.
  • 실시간 상호작용: 사용자의 액션에 즉각적으로 반응하는 게임???? 환경을 구축할 수 있습니다.

???? 프론트엔드 개발, 무엇부터 시작해야 할까요? ????기초 다지기????


프론트엔드 개발을 시작하기 위해서는 몇 가지 기본적인 지식이 필요합니다. 하지만 걱정 마세요! 차근차근 알아가면 누구나 쉽게 시작할 수 있습니다.


???? HTML: 웹 페이지의 뼈대


HTML은 웹 페이지의 구조를 정의하는 언어입니다. 텍스트, 이미지, 비디오 등 웹 페이지에 나타나는 모든 요소들을 HTML 태그를 사용하여 구성합니다. 게임???? 화면을 구성하는 기본적인 틀을 만든다고 생각하면 쉽습니다. ????️


???? CSS: 웹 페이지를 아름답게 꾸미기


CSS는 HTML로 만든 뼈대에 색을 입히고 디자인을 더하는 역할을 합니다. 폰트, 색상, 레이아웃 등을 CSS를 사용하여 설정하여 게임????의 시각적인 매력을 높일 수 있습니다. CSS를 잘 활용하면 멋진 게임???? UI를 만들 수 있습니다. ????️


???? JavaScript: 웹 페이지에 생기를 불어넣기


JavaScript는 웹 페이지에 움직임과 상호작용을 더하는 프로그래밍 언어입니다. 사용자의 클릭에 반응하거나, 게임???? 캐릭터를 움직이거나, 실시간으로 점수를 업데이트하는 등 다양한 기능을 JavaScript로 구현할 수 있습니다. 게임???? 개발에 있어서 JavaScript는 필수적인 요소입니다. ⚡


????️ 웹 게임???? 개발, 어떤 기술을 사용해야 할까요? ❤️핵심 기술 스택❤️


웹 게임???? 개발에는 다양한 기술들이 사용됩니다. 여기서는 가장 많이 사용되는 핵심 기술 스택을 소개합니다.


???? 게임???? 엔진



  • Phaser: 2D 게임???? 개발에 특화된 오픈 소스 프레임워크입니다. 사용하기 쉽고 다양한 기능을 제공하여 초보자도 쉽게 게임????을 만들 수 있습니다.
  • Babylon.js: 3D 게임???? 개발에 강력한 성능을 제공하는 프레임워크입니다. 복잡한 3D 그래픽을 웹 환경에서 구현할 수 있습니다.
  • Three.js: 웹 기반 3D 콘텐츠를 만들 수 있는 JavaScript 라이브러리입니다. 게임???? 뿐만 아니라 다양한 3D 시각화 작업에도 활용됩니다.

➕ 추가적인 라이브러리 및 프레임워크



  • React: 사용자 인터페이스(UI)를 구축하기 위한 JavaScript 라이브러리입니다. 컴포넌트 기반 개발을 통해 재사용성이 높은 코드를 작성할 수 있습니다.
  • Vue.js: React와 마찬가지로 UI 개발에 사용되는 프레임워크입니다. 배우기 쉽고 가벼워서 초보자에게 적합합니다.
  • PixiJS: 2D 렌더링 엔진으로, 빠르고 효율적인 그래픽 처리를 가능하게 합니다.

???? 프론트엔드 개발, 게임???? 개발자를 꿈꾼다면 ❤️로드맵❤️


프론트엔드 개발은 끊임없이 변화하는 분야입니다. 꾸준히 학습하고 새로운 기술을 습득하는 것이 중요합니다.



  1. 기본 다지기: HTML, CSS, JavaScript의 기본 개념을 확실히 익힙니다. 온라인 강의, 튜토리얼, 서적 등을 활용하여 학습할 수 있습니다.
  2. 실전 경험 쌓기: 간단한 웹 페이지나 게임????을 직접 만들어보면서 배운 내용을 적용해봅니다. 작은 프로젝트부터 시작하여 점차 난이도를 높여가는 것이 좋습니다.
  3. 오픈 소스 참여: 오픈 소스 프로젝트에 참여하여 다른 개발자들과 협업하고 코드를 개선하는 경험을 쌓습니다.
  4. 커뮤니티 활동: 개발자 커뮤니티에 참여하여 정보를 공유하고 질문하며 함께 성장합니다.
  5. 꾸준한 학습: 새로운 기술 트렌드를 따라가고 꾸준히 학습합니다. 컨퍼런스, 워크샵, 온라인 강의 등을 통해 최신 정보를 습득할 수 있습니다.

✨ 마치며: 게임???? 개발의 즐거움을 느껴보세요! ????미래를 향해????


프론트엔드 개발은 게임???? 개발의 중요한 부분을 담당하며, 창의적인 아이디어를 현실로 구현하는 데 큰 역할을 합니다. 이 글을 통해 여러분이 프론트엔드 개발에 대한 흥미를 느끼고, 게임???? 개발자의 꿈을 향해 나아가는 데 도움이 되었으면 좋겠습니다. 지금 바로 시작하세요! 여러분의 열정과 노력이 멋진 게임????을 만들어낼 것입니다. ????


프론트엔드, 게임, HTML, CSS, JavaScript, 웹 게임, 게임 개발

댓글목록

등록된 댓글이 없습니다.

7f3def0f8bb1ada55e7c671e8b37560f_1748877674_0307.jpg